Sangli : Indian Government under its Ministry of Commerce, has organized an exhibition ‘Shaan-e-Pakistan’ and a ‘qawali’ program ‘Ek Shaam Pakistan ke Naam’ between 10th and 12th September at Delhi. These programs should be cancelled is the demand made in the petition submitted by Hindu Janajagruti Samiti (HJS). The petition was submitted to BJP’s Maharashtra Regional President Raosaheb Danave –Patil on 28th August. He assured to look into the matter and to inform it to concerned authorities. Shri. Santosh Desai and Shri. Dattatreya Retharekar of HJS were present on the occasion.

Petition submitted to municipal councilors against unscientific immersion of Ganesh idols by erecting water tanks and donation of idols

Satara : Satara Municipality and few organizations which are anti-Hindu, jointly undertake drive for immersion of Ganesh idols in water tanks although it is against ‘Dharmashastra’ so also is donation of Ganesh idols. Hindu Janajagruti Samiti (HJS) submitted petition to 8 municipal councilors wherein it is stated that Municipality administration purposely overlooks serious harm caused to environment throughout the year despite constant advice given by Pollution Control Board and along with fake environmentalists raise objection to immersion of idols in natural water bodies taking place only once in a year during Ganesh festival while alleging that immersion causes  water pollution. The environmentalists should therefore, follow the advice given by Pollution Control Board and should not undertake wrong drives like immersion of idols in water tanks and donation of idols.
